Perguntas sobre 'zsh'

zsh é um shell projetado para uso interativo, embora também seja uma poderosa linguagem de script. Muitos dos recursos úteis do bash, ksh e tcsh foram incorporados no zsh; muitos recursos originais foram adicionados.
3
respostas

Como definir o HOSTNAME no zsh?

Em bash , que define $ HOSTNAME para você, consegui calcular o comprimento total da linha de prompt simplesmente usando algo como: PS1_length=$((${#USER}+${#HOSTNAME}+${#PWDNAME}+12+${#PS1_GIT})) Foi útil, e. ao criar a linha de preench...
13.06.2015 / 10:10
1
resposta

Como disparar um segundo comando quando um comando específico é executado no shell?

Vou explicar minha pergunta com um exemplo. Eu corro $ python manage.py para realizar alguma ação. Eu quero executar outro comando $ xyz , apenas quando qualquer usuário executar o comando anterior. Assim, a partir de agora, sempre...
29.01.2016 / 13:56
3
respostas

Como ordenar nomes de arquivos em ordem numérica E ordem de tempo modificada?

Eu quero juntar arquivos pdf por pdfjoin / pdfunite / ... na ordem numérica discutida bem na resposta do tópico comando linux mescla arquivos pdf com ordenação numérica e ordem de tempo Modificada . Se você usar a solução no encadeament...
23.12.2016 / 10:31
4
respostas

Prefere tipos de arquivos na linha de comando

Muitas vezes, tenho que anotar vários documentos em PDF usando xournal . Se eu começar com um diretório de arquivos "fresh" pdf , eu só os abro com xournal : for f in *pdf; do xournal $f&; done Quando eu começo a anotar um arqui...
06.11.2015 / 19:48
1
resposta

Não é possível alterar a variável de ambiente

O QUE ESTOU USANDO zsh MacOS Mojave 14.10 O QUE QUERO FAZER $ echo $USERNAME myusername $ export USERNAME=newvalue $ echo $USERNAME newvalue O QUE ESTÁ ACONTECENDO $ echo $USERNAME myusername $ export USERNAME=newvalue $...
22.11.2018 / 16:17
2
respostas

Existe uma maneira (preferencialmente não-lúdica) de evitar correções de ortografia ao usar o comando 'mv' do zsh

Embora eu ame o zsh, e ache a correção ortográfica útil, é irritante corrigir as coisas que obviamente não devem ser corrigidas. Por exemplo, acabei de executar mv iso_ iso e respondeu zsh: correct 'iso' to 'iso_' [nyae]? Pense...
17.07.2012 / 18:08
4
respostas

Execute um determinado comando em cada subpath de um caminho longo

Digamos que eu tenha um longo caminho, como: /a/b/c/d/e/f Gostaria de executar um comando somente em cada um dos subcaminhos do caminho: por exemplo. Se o meu comando for cmd , estou procurando por um one-liner que possa ser feito...
20.04.2012 / 21:56
2
respostas

Se ^ a ^ b substitui “a” uma vez no último comando, o que eu uso para substituir todas as ocorrências de “a”?

No bash, se eu executar este comando: echo aaaaaaa Eu recebo aaaaaaa (duh) Mas, se eu digitar ^a^b Acabo com baaaaaa O que eu digitaria para terminar com bbbbbbb ?     
30.11.2011 / 02:09
4
respostas

Como acessar o último argumento de um comando comentado

Eu acho que ⌥ . ( alt . para muitos outros) é muito útil quando se trabalha em um terminal, inserindo o último argumento da última linha no prompt atual. No entanto, não funciona quando a última linha foi comentada (assumindo set -o intera...
15.04.2018 / 00:45
1
resposta

zsh e equivalente POSIX de bash '{var} & 1'

Existe um equivalente de {var}>&1 em zsh ? O bash manual diz: Each redirection that may be preceded by a file descriptor number may instead be preceded by a word of the form {varname}. In this case, for each redirection...
01.10.2018 / 13:53